(ZhejiangPictorial)CHINA-ZHEJIANG-HUZHOU-XIAOXIJIE HISTORICAL AND CULTURAL BLOCK (CN)

(ZhejiangPictorial)CHINA-ZHEJIANG-HUZHOU-XIAOXIJIE HISTORICAL AND CULTURAL BLOCK (CN)

(240426) -- HUZHOU, April 26, 2024 (Xinhua) -- Students attending a study tour visit an art gallery in the Xiaoxijie historical and cultural block in Huzhou, east China's Zhejiang Province, July 19, 2023. The Xiaoxijie historical and cultural block, situated in the city center of Huzhou, boasts a rich history spanning over a millennium. Since 2013, the city of Huzhou has launched a protection and transformation project of the historical and cultural block, emphasizing the restoration of the unique features of Xiaoxijie and introducing modern industries on this basis. Today, cultural facilities such as art galleries and museums are opened in Xiaoxijie. Young entrepreneurs with dreams settled here to build cafes, pottery shops, custom jewelry shops, music studios, etc. The integration of traditional and modern elements has injected new vitality into the block. Airbus A220 At Paris Air Show

Airbus A220 At Paris Air Show

The Airbus A220 is a family of five-abreast narrow-body airliners by Airbus Canada Limited Partnership. It was originally designed by Bombardier and had two years in service as the Bombardier CSeries. The program was launched on 13 July 2008, the smaller A220-100 (formerly CS100) made its maiden flight on 16 September 2013, was awarded an initial type certificate by Transport Canada on 18 December 2015, and entered service on 15 July 2016 with launch operator Swiss Global Air Lines. The longer A220-300 first flew on 27 February 2015, received an initial type certificate on 11 July 2016, and entered service with airBaltic on 14 December. Le Bourget, France, June 19, 2023.
